GatiShakti: PM Modi launches Rs 100 lakh crore master plan for infra

In a big boost to Aatmanirbhar Bharat mission,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Wednesday launched the ‘PM GatiShakti - National Master Plan’ for multi-modal connectivity to economic zones in the country.

Speaking at the mega launch event,PM Narendra Modi said: "We are laying a foundation for the next 25 years. This national master plan will give 'gatishakti' to development plans of the 21st century & will help in the timely completion of these plans"

Here's all you need to know about ‘PM GatiShakti - National Master Plan’ :

• It's a ₹100 lakh-crore project for developing ‘holistic infrastructure'

• National masterplan to increase inter-ministerial coordination

• Six pillars: comprehensiveness, prioritisation, optimisation, synchronisation, analytical and dynamic

• Centralised portal where all ministries can view each other's projects

• Help ministries/depts plan projects and identify critical gaps

• Create multiple employment opportunities and boost the economy

• Improve global competitiveness of local products by cutting down logistics costs, improving supply chains

• Build an integrated, harmonised transportation and logistics grid.

• Multi-modal transport network to provide seamless movement of people, goods and services

• Geographic information system-enabled platform will provide on-ground progress through satellite imagery

• Work on cutting down time-taking approval process and multiple regulatory clearances
